I had heard good things about Big Jake’s Island BBQ, in Captain Cook. Being a huge fan of barbeque, I knew this was where I was going to be having lunch. Regina was less than thrilled to hear my choice. It’s a little heavier than she likes to eat for lunch.

As we pulled up Jake (I’m assuming it was Jake) had a massive super-charged truck parked out front. Hooked up to the back of his rig was a huge smoker. Before I even pulled in I could tell this was going to be a good lunch.

We walked up to the window and I knew what I was going to get the ribs. Ribs are pretty much the measuring stick for most barbeque places. Sticking to one thing helps me pit one against the other. I ordered the half a slab dinner with baked beans and cole slaw. The guy that took my order was big, and had a loud New England accent (I’m guessing New Hampshire or Massachusetts).

Big Jake’s is actually connected to a convenience store. Located out front are picnic tables under a big awning. As we waited for our order I was impressed with the lack of fly problem that usually comes with the outdoor barbeque dining experience.

After a short time the order was ready. I take one bite of the ribs and it’s pretty obvious that these things had been cooking at a pretty low temperature for quite a while. Truth be told, you could have been missing every tooth in your head and eaten these things. They were fall off the bone good.

On the down side, it’s pretty obvious that the sides were straight off the truck. They weren’t bad, they weren’t great. They were just your standard fare.The other thing I noticed is that it was served with white rice. I completely understand why the rice is there, but it was a first for me.

All things considered, I’d go there again. If you happen to be this far south, by all means, drop by. I can’t say that I’d come all the way down from the resorts just to eat here. But if you’re in the neighborhood, it’s definitely worth a look.
